MIM suitable for processing difficult-to-cut materials such as stainless steel and titanium.

By changing the processing that was traditionally done through cutting to the MIM method, we have reduced costs by 50%, eliminated parting lines, and improved appearance!

The MIM manufacturing method involves molding two parts and joining them, but it allows for molding with a single mold. This eliminates PL step differences at the joints and deformation of hollow sections due to joining pressure, resulting in cost reductions through integration. Depending on the metal material, it can flexibly accommodate difficult-to-machine materials (such as stainless steel and titanium) and complex shapes, enabling metal molding. Since molds are created, mass production is also possible. 【Features】 ■ No PL step differences at the joints ■ No deformation of hollow sections due to joining pressure ■ Cost reductions through integration ■ Metal molding is possible even for complex shapes that are difficult to machine ■ Mass production is possible due to mold creation ■ Flexible response depending on the metal material *For more details, please refer to the PDF document or feel free to contact us.

Plastic Extrusion Molding [Design Round Rod (With Bubbles) Part 2]

Due to a special manufacturing method, it is possible to adjust the way bubbles are incorporated (quantity and size) to some extent. Case studies are included!

~ Introduction to Initiatives 1 ~ It is possible to adjust the entry method (quantity and size) to some extent. *Detailed specifications for bubbles cannot be accommodated. ~ Introduction to Initiatives 2 ~ The design round rod is an extruded product with a two-layer structure consisting of an internal (core layer) and an outer layer. By making the core layer transparent, the aim is to reduce the absorption (attenuation) of light entering from the end face of the round rod and to enhance light guiding properties. Additionally, the outer layer's resin prevents the surface from being affected by bubbles, resulting in a smooth appearance. ~ Examples of Design Round Rod Processing ~ The base resin is acrylic, which has high transparency, and when illuminated with an LED as the light source, it emits a very beautiful surface light. (Size of the photographed round rod: outer diameter 40mm) *For photography, the cut surface has been polished. *For more details, please refer to the related links or feel free to contact us.

Decorative technology, vapor deposition plating, injection molding.

Introduction to decorative technology widely applied in automobiles, low-voltage electronics, optics, and various industrial equipment!

We would like to introduce our decorative technology, "vacuum deposition plating." "Vacuum deposition" is one method of imparting a metallic luster to plastics. In a vacuum, the temperature at which metals vaporize can be lowered, allowing materials such as aluminum, gold, silver, and zinc to be used as deposition metals, with aluminum deposition being the mainstream for decorative purposes. Additionally, "sputtering" has the characteristic of being able to apply metal plating to various resins other than ABS resin, which broadens its application fields. It is widely used for decorative purposes as well as in automotive, low-voltage, optical, and various industrial equipment. On the other hand, compared to other decorative methods, the film formation speed is slow, and the high cost per area is considered a challenge. *Please note that we do not have the equipment for decoration. High rigidity and high strength roof rail gas-assisted molding PA66GF

Increased rigidity, improved flatness, improved shrinkage, and consideration for weight reduction! Achieving high-level dimensional accuracy that was previously difficult.

Our company solves the issues of conventional injection molding with gas injection (AGI molding method), achieving high-level dimensional accuracy that was previously difficult. Hollow molding that considers product rigidity enhancement, warpage improvement, shrinkage reduction, and weight reduction is possible. Instead of maintaining high pressure after resin filling in general injection molding, nitrogen gas is injected to maintain pressure (low pressure) from inside the product, significantly reducing the occurrence of defects such as shrinkage, warpage, and flash that were problems in traditional molding. 【Features】 ■ High rigidity and high strength ■ Good appearance quality (high gloss) ■ High durability ■ Reduction of component parts *For more details, please refer to the PDF materials or feel free to contact us.

Injection molding TPE (thermoplastic elastomer)

Recyclable and easy to color! We have over 20 years of experience in molding.

Injection molded TPE (thermoplastic elastomer) is a functional resin material that combines the characteristics of rubber and resin. When heated, TPE flows like a thick liquid. By molding it with a plastic injection molding machine, parts that would typically require assembly of several components with other materials can be formed into a nearly finished product all at once, without the need for mixing or measuring, and without the need for deburring. In rubber molding, a vulcanization (crosslinking) process was required separately, but TPE can achieve elasticity without vulcanization, allowing for process reduction and cost savings. 【Features】 - Lightweight and cost-effective compared to rubber - Shorter production process due to the absence of vulcanization - Alternative to rubber - Recyclable - Environmentally friendly material - Easy to color *For more details, please refer to the PDF document or feel free to contact us.

Manufacturing and surface treatment of zinc die casting

From prototype to mass production, one-stop service from manufacturing to finishing, low prices unique to direct connection with Chinese factories for zinc die casting.

■Features of Die Casting Our company performs die casting using two types of materials: zinc and aluminum. The melting temperature of aluminum is between 670°C and 760°C, while zinc has a lower melting temperature of 420°C to 450°C. This allows for production using a high-productivity device known as a hot chamber, which is a significant advantage in terms of cost. ■Mold Lifespan Aluminum: 50,000 to 100,000 shots Zinc: 1,000,000 to 1,500,000 shots Simple molds: 10,000 to 20,000 shots ■Casting Defects in Die Casting Air entrapment can lead to the formation of voids or gaps known as casting defects. Surface-visible defects can be removed through visual inspection, but hidden internal defects are difficult to detect. During processes such as cutting, polishing, shot blasting, and post-processing like painting or plating, previously invisible defects may become apparent. When die casting manufacturing and post-processing are conducted by separate companies, this can often manifest as yield and unnecessary cost issues. Our company offers a one-stop integrated production process from manufacturing to post-processing and surface treatment, ensuring that our customers do not face issues related to this problem.
